Blue Star Families is the largest nonprofit dedicated to making military life better for families, supporting over 1.5 million military- and veteran-connected family members annually through a network of 300,000+ members and local chapters across the U.S.

Our mission is to make military life awesome for families. We deliver evidence-based, data-driven solutions tailored to real people, fostering connection, resilience, and belonging. A Blue Star Family includes an immediate family member actively serving in the U.S. Armed Forces, facing unique challenges like frequent relocations, deployments, and isolation.

We respond with research-informed programs that create connection, build resilience, and foster a true sense of belonging. Our approach is collaborative, human-centered, and designed with the whole family in mind.

General Description:

The Program Coordinator, National Programs is a driven, enthusiastic, and organized team member in Blue Star Families’ Program department. This role reports to the Associate Director, National Programs and supports the Senior Manager, Program Operations in the day-to-day administrative coordination and operations of the Military Families Outdoors (MFO) program. This role will manage event promotion, tracking of registrations, administrative tasks, and internal/external coordination for Blue Star Connect Outdoors events.

While this role is remote, periodic out-of-town, overnight travel is essential for deep collaboration, team alignment, creative problem-solving, and maintaining a shared sense of purpose.

Key Job Functions:

  • Work with the BSCO Outdoor Leaders to assist with event promotion, planning, and registration in the Blue Star Neighborhood.
  • Work with BSF’s partner organization in the recruitment and selection of families for near-nature and extended overnight trips.
  • Support the team with administrative functions of the BSCO program, including event registration tracking, attendance metrics, and events calendar.
  • Assist in the communication strategy of the MFO program, including updating the social media calendar, organizing and sharing event photos, and updating the Blue Star Neighborhood MFO Community Group.
  • Utilize and manage project management technologies and tools, such as HIVE, Hive Brite, Salesforce, Google Workspace Suite, and Zoom.
  • Establish and maintain an understanding of Blue Star Families’ strategic goals and their relationship to targets and priorities.
  • Develop intentional relationships within Blue Star Families and with external organizations to offer insight and opportunities for change and collaboration.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Blue Star Families (operating at bluestarfam.org) is a nonprofit advocacy and support platform engineered for military families. Founded in 2009 by military family members and headquartered in Encinitas, California, Blue Star Families addresses the unique challenges faced by military-connected individuals—ranging from frequent relocations and deployment separations to civilian community integration. Unlike traditional veteran-focused organizations, it centers on *all* military family members, including active-duty service members, National Guard, reservists, and their dependents. The organization achieves this through a combination of peer-driven networks, educational resources, and public awareness campaigns, fostering connections between military families and civilian communities. This allows military family members to access tailored support systems, advocacy tools, and opportunities to thrive despite the inherent instability of military life.
